What is Hospital Administration?

Hospital administration, also known as healthcare management or healthcare administration, involves overseeing and coordinating various administrative aspects of healthcare facilities. It encompasses managing healthcare personnel, financial resources, patient services, facility operations, and regulatory compliance. Hospital administrators work towards optimizing the efficiency, quality, and delivery of healthcare services within a hospital or medical center.

Importance of Hospital Administration

Efficient hospital administration is essential for the smooth functioning of healthcare facilities. It ensures that hospitals provide optimal patient care, maintains regulatory compliance, and effectively utilize resources. Hospital administrators play a vital role in managing budgets, streamlining processes, implementing policies, and fostering a positive work environment. They collaborate with medical professionals, support staff, and stakeholders to enhance patient experiences and improve overall healthcare outcomes.

Skills Required for Hospital Administration

To excel in hospital administration, individuals need a diverse set of skills that combine healthcare knowledge with managerial expertise. Some essential skills for hospital administrators include:

1. Strong Leadership Abilities

Hospital administrators must exhibit strong leadership qualities to guide and motivate their teams effectively. They should possess excellent communication, decision-making, and problem-solving skills to navigate complex situations.

2. Healthcare and Medical Knowledge

A solid understanding of healthcare systems, medical terminology, and industry trends is crucial for hospital administrators. This knowledge allows them to make informed decisions and effectively communicate with healthcare professionals.

3. Financial Management

Hospital administrators need financial acumen to manage budgets, allocate resources efficiently, and optimize financial performance. They must be adept at analyzing financial data, forecasting, and implementing cost-saving measures.

4. Organizational and Planning Skills

Efficient organization and planning skills are essential for hospital administrators. They must coordinate schedules, manage workflows, and ensure smooth operations within the hospital setting.

5. Problem-solving and Critical Thinking

Hospital administrators often encounter complex challenges that require quick thinking and effective problem-solving skills. They must be capable of analyzing situations, evaluating options, and implementing innovative solutions.

6. Interpersonal Skills

Hospital administrators interact with a wide range of individuals, including medical professionals, patients, support staff, and stakeholders. Strong interpersonal skills are necessary to build positive relationships, resolve conflicts, and collaborate effectively.

Job Opportunities in Hospital Administration

A diploma in hospital administration opens up diverse career opportunities in the healthcare industry. Graduates can pursue roles such as:

1. Hospital Administrator

Hospital administrators oversee the overall operations of healthcare facilities, managing administrative tasks, budgets, and personnel. They work closely with medical professionals to ensure the efficient delivery of healthcare services.

2. Healthcare Manager

Healthcare managers handle various administrative responsibilities, including finance, human resources, policy implementation, and facility management. They contribute to strategic planning, quality improvement, and regulatory compliance.

3. Medical Office Manager

Medical office managers oversee the administrative aspects of medical practices, clinics, or outpatient facilities. They manage patient records, appointment scheduling, billing, and staff coordination.

4. Healthcare Consultant

Healthcare consultants provide expert advice to hospitals and healthcare organizations to optimize their operations, improve efficiency, and enhance patient care. They analyze data, identify areas for improvement, and develop strategic plans.

5. Healthcare Quality Manager

Healthcare quality managers focus on improving the quality and safety of healthcare services. They develop and implement quality improvement initiatives, monitor performance metrics, and ensure compliance with regulatory standards.

Course Curriculum

The curriculum for a diploma in hospital administration typically covers a wide range of subjects to provide students with a comprehensive understanding of the field. Some common courses include:

Healthcare Management Principles

Healthcare Finance and Budgeting

Healthcare Laws and Ethics

Health Information Systems

Healthcare Quality and Performance Improvement

Human Resource Management in Healthcare

Healthcare Marketing and Public Relations

Healthcare Policy and Regulation

Strategic Planning in Healthcare

Medical Terminology and Documentation

Healthcare Leadership and Organizational Behavior

Note: The actual curriculum may vary depending on the educational institution and program.

Salary Potential in Hospital Administration

The salary potential for professionals in hospital administration varies depending on factors such as education, experience, job role, and geographic location. However, individuals with a diploma in hospital administration can expect competitive salaries.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, the median annual wage for medical and health services managers was $104,280 as of May 2020. Salaries can range from around $60,000 for entry-level positions to over $150,000 for top-level executives.

Challenges in Hospital Administration

While hospital administration offers rewarding career opportunities, it also presents certain challenges. Some common challenges faced by hospital administrators include:

Managing tight budgets and financial constraints

Adapting to evolving healthcare policies and regulations

Addressing staffing shortages and maintaining a skilled workforce

Implementing and integrating new technologies into existing systems

Balancing patient care with operational efficiency

Navigating complex healthcare systems and interdisciplinary collaborations

Despite these challenges, hospital administrators can overcome them with effective planning, strategic decision-making, and continuous learning.
